Open in app

Sign In

Write

Sign In

Tuan Nguyen
Tuan Nguyen

888 Followers

Home

About

Published in Towards Data Science

·Pinned

Bootstrap a Modern Data Stack in 5 minutes with Terraform

Setup Airbyte, BigQuery, dbt, Metabase, and everything else you need to run a Modern Data Stack using Terraform. — What is a Modern Data Stack A Modern Data Stack (MDS) is a stack of technologies that makes a modern data warehouse perform 10–10000x better than a legacy data warehouse. Ultimately, an MDS saves time, money, and effort. …

Modern Data Stack

8 min read

Bootstrap a Modern Data Stack in 5 minutes with Terraform
Bootstrap a Modern Data Stack in 5 minutes with Terraform
Modern Data Stack

8 min read


Pinned

Become an Analytics Engineer in 90 Days

The tale of a Data Analyst who evolves into an Analytics Engineer and resources so you can use to be like her. — Analytics Engineer is a new position coined (and made possible) by dbt. If a Data Engineer (DE) marries a Data Analyst (DA) and they have a baby girl, that baby girl will be an Analytics Engineer (AE). Well, it does not work that way, but you get the point.

Data

6 min read

Become an Analytics Engineer in 90 Days
Become an Analytics Engineer in 90 Days
Data

6 min read


Published in Towards Data Science

·Sep 2, 2022

Learn SQL with the e-commerce dataset on Google BigQuery

I often get asked this question: I learnt the basics of SQL; what now? My answer is: Start using SQL to answer real-world business questions. — One of the tricky things about learning anything is getting from theoretical to practical. I’m from Vietnam, where learning how to drive is nightmarish. Seriously, look up “Vietnam traffic,” and you will know what I mean. So I know a ton of people who are licensed to drive but have…

Sql

6 min read

Learn SQL with the e-commerce dataset on Google BigQuery
Learn SQL with the e-commerce dataset on Google BigQuery
Sql

6 min read


Published in Towards Data Science

·Aug 18, 2022

Why should you pick up SQL in your spare time?

SQL is easy to learn and can be used in various business applications. It is a powerful language used for data analysis in business. With little effort, everyone can learn to use SQL. What is SQL, and what does it do? SQL (pronounced “sequel” or “S-Q-L”) stands for Structured Query Language. It is a standard computer language that…

Sql

6 min read

Why should you pick up SQL in your spare time?
Why should you pick up SQL in your spare time?
Sql

6 min read


Oct 16, 2021

Partition and cluster BigQuery tables with Airbyte and dbt

Learn how to modify the dbt code used by Airbyte to partition and cluster BigQuery tables. — Originally published here. As your business grows, the size of your BigQuery tables will inevitably grow as well. Scanning entire tables to answer business questions will become slower and more expensive as a result. Fortunately, modern data warehouses provide options to limit how much data each query scans.

Dbt

10 min read

Partition and cluster BigQuery tables with Airbyte and dbt
Partition and cluster BigQuery tables with Airbyte and dbt
Dbt

10 min read


Published in Towards Data Science

·Oct 10, 2021

Anatomy of a dbt project

Some basic concepts and project structure to help you get started with a dbt project. — For analysts not from a technical background, working with dbt can be intimidating at first. Writing codes to configure everything takes some time to get used to, especially if you are used to setting everything up using a UI. If you consider dbt for your team or just started with…

Dbt

6 min read

Anatomy of a dbt project
Anatomy of a dbt project
Dbt

6 min read


Sep 21, 2021

A Guide to Deep Work

A Guide to staying focus in today’s distracted world—a review of Deep Work by Cal Newport. We are living in a connected world, where the pace of innovation is astonishing. Never before do we have access to so much information and can easily connect to others within seconds. The fourth…

Productivity

9 min read

A Guide to Deep Work
A Guide to Deep Work
Productivity

9 min read


Published in Towards Data Science

·Sep 5, 2021

6 Best Practices for Managing Data Access to BigQuery

What to know in terms of security when setting up a data environment in BigQuery. — We have all seen and heard about data breaches and the damages, both in terms of financial and reputation, that they can inflict. As we rely more and more on our data to make better decisions, data is becoming a critical asset for any organization. So like any other asset…

Security

7 min read

6 Best Practices for Managing Data Access to BigQuery
6 Best Practices for Managing Data Access to BigQuery
Security

7 min read


Aug 29, 2021

5 Reasons Why Playing Video Games is Good for you

Video games don’t deserve the bad raps they often get. Here are the ones that shaped me (literally and figuratively). The first video game ever created was all the way back in 1958. Since then, the global gaming market has grown tremendously and is worth USD 173.70 …

Videogames

7 min read

5 Reasons Why Playing Video Games is Good for you
5 Reasons Why Playing Video Games is Good for you
Videogames

7 min read


Published in Towards Data Science

·Aug 21, 2021

How to Deploy dbt to Production using GitHub Actions

How to (and not to) deploy dbt to production. — With the rise of the Modern Data Stack, more and more people use dbt as the main tool for data transformations, aka data modeling. The folks at Fishtown create an amazing dbt Cloud offering that suits the needs of data teams, large and small. With dbt Cloud, any Analyst, seasoned…

Dbt

6 min read

How to Deploy dbt to Production using GitHub Actions
How to Deploy dbt to Production using GitHub Actions
Dbt

6 min read

Tuan Nguyen

Tuan Nguyen

888 Followers

CTO & Board member @Joon Solutions. Check out my website https://tuanchris.com

Following
  • Scott H. Young

    Scott H. Young

  • Marius Bongarts

    Marius Bongarts

  • Tim Denning

    Tim Denning

  • Sean Kernan

    Sean Kernan

  • 💡Mike Shakhomirov

    💡Mike Shakhomirov

Help

Status

Writers

Blog

Careers

Privacy

Terms

About

Text to speech